Are you a student at Stephen F. Austin State University looking for on-campus or student jobs in the Nacogdoches area? You're in luck! There are plenty of opportunities available for students to earn some extra cash while gaining valuable work experience. Whether you're looking for a part-time job to help cover your expenses or seeking a position related to your field of study, there are resources and options available to help you in your job search.
One of the best places to start your search for student jobs at Stephen F. Austin State University is the Career Services office. They offer a variety of resources to assist students in finding employment opportunities, including job postings, resume assistance, and career counseling. You can also attend career fairs and networking events hosted by the university to connect with potential employers and learn about job openings in the area.
Another great option for finding student jobs at Stephen F. Austin State University is to check with various departments on campus. Many departments hire students to work in administrative roles, research positions, or as teaching assistants. These jobs can be a great way to gain experience in your field of study while also earning some extra money. Contact the department directly or check their websites for job postings and application instructions.
If you're looking for off-campus student jobs in the Nacogdoches area, consider checking with local businesses, restaurants, or retail stores. Many businesses in the area are open to hiring students part-time, especially during peak seasons or busy times of the year. You can also explore opportunities for internships or volunteer positions that may lead to paid employment in the future. Networking with professionals in your field of interest can also help you uncover hidden job opportunities.
Overall, finding student jobs at Stephen F. Austin State University and in the Nacogdoches area is all about being proactive and taking advantage of the resources available to you. Whether you're looking for on-campus positions, off-campus opportunities, or internships in your field, there are plenty of ways to gain valuable work experience and earn some extra income while pursuing your education. Don't be afraid to reach out to Career Services, departmental offices, or local businesses to inquire about job openings and start building your professional network today!
